Comprehending the Art Behind Metal Stamping


At its core, metal stamping is the procedure of transforming flat steel sheets right into specific shapes via pressure and precision. This isn't a one-size-fits-all operation; it includes numerous strategies like bending, punching, coining, and embossing-- each picked for the task at hand. Every bend and cut is implemented with incredible accuracy, directed by the tools and passes away crafted for the task.


This procedure requires more than simply equipments-- it calls for a proficient group and progressed technology. The artistry of tool and die shops depend on producing custom-made dies that allow for the exact recreation of parts, down to the tiniest detail. Whether creating straightforward brackets or intricate automobile parts, accuracy is non-negotiable.


Just How Metal Stamping Powers Modern Living


Take a look around your home or office and you'll find numerous products brought to life by metal stamping. The structural framework of your dishwasher, the adapters in your mobile phone, the brace holding your auto's dashboard-- all these parts owe their existence to stamped metal.


In the auto globe, the need for longevity and consistency makes progressive die marking a favorite. This method entails a collection of terminals, each carrying out a distinct feature as the metal advances via journalism. It's excellent for high-volume runs and guarantees each piece meets exacting criteria.


However it does not stop with cars. In the clinical area, where dependability can be a matter of life and death, metal stamping is utilized to craft medical tools and tool components. In the aerospace market, marked parts need to stand up to extreme problems while satisfying limited tolerances. The exact same holds true in consumer electronics, where space-saving, high-functionality styles ask for stamped metal aspects that are both light-weight and strong.


Precision, Speed, and Reliability: Why Metal Stamping Matters


So why has metal stamping become such a go-to approach throughout a lot of markets? Primarily: speed. Once the passes away are set up, thousands of the same parts can be created with little variant. This level of repeatability is crucial when consistency issues.


After that there's the inquiry of cost-effectiveness. Traditional machining could take longer and include even more material waste. But stamping, specifically when done with progressive die modern technology, keeps manufacturing scooting and efficiently. It's one of the smartest methods to fulfill high-volume manufacturing goals without compromising high quality.


The dependability of this procedure additionally can not be overstated. When you're producing thousands-- or even millions-- of components, a tiny flaw can come to be a large problem. That's why partnering with a skilled tool and die company is so essential. The right group ensures every part is made to spec, every single time.
